An officer in the army of Russian Czar Peter the Great was involved
in a plot against the ruler. But though tortured terribly, the officer
refused to confess. Realizing that pain would not break him, Peter went
up to the man, kissed him, and promised him that if he confessed he would
receive not only a full pardon but a promotion to colonel. The officer
was so unnerved by Peter's tactic that he embraced the czar and made a
full confession. True to his word, Peter forgave the man and made him a
colonel!
Although this example is certainly an imperfect one, the ending is worth
noting. Full confession, full pardon -- and a promotion! That's just what
God has done for us. Moody, 4-8-91

A young girl once ran away from home to get married. Her father was
very angry and said that he would never forgive her. She was sorry to have
grieved her father and wrote him long letters begging for his forgiveness;
however he took no notice. By and by, the daughter had a little son. When
the boy was old enough to run about alone, she said to herself, "I will
write no more letters to my father, but I will send my little son. He shall
be a living letter. My father will know what I want to say to him when
he sees his little grandson. He will know that I still love him and want
his forgiveness."
So she took the little boy to his grandfather's house and sent him in
alone to speak to her father. She bade him to put his arms around his grandfather's
neck and kiss him. When the little fellow did this, the old man's heart
melted. He sent at once for the mother and forgave her.

Nansen, the Norwegian explorer, tried to measure an extremely deep
part of the Arctic Ocean. The first day, he used his longest measuring
line but couldn't reach bottom. He wrote in his log book, "The ocean is
deeper than that!" The next day, he added more line but still could not
measure the depth, and so again in his record book he wrote, "Deeper than
that!" After several days of adding more and more pieces of rope and cord
to his line, he had to leave that part of the ocean without learning its
actual depth. All he knew was that it was beyond his ability to measure.
So too, we cannot plumb the depths of God's love, because our human
measuring line is too short.
